What the first visit involves
First-time appointment visitors should arrive with a reference image or clear verbal description of the design. The artist will discuss placement, size, and any adjustments to the concept, usually spending 15 to 30 minutes on consultation. Bring a photo ID and expect to sign a consent form and release. Walk-in flash clients select a design from the pre-drawn menu, confirm placement and sizing, and proceed directly to the tattoo chair if they are comfortable; the entire process takes 30 to 60 minutes. All clients should eat beforehand and bring water. Aftercare instructions and a printed sheet are provided; follow the artist's guidance on cleaning, moisturizing, and sun protection for the standard two-week healing period.
